History and Significance

James George Bell House The James George Bell House dates back to 1876, showcasing the architectural style of its time. This Victorian gem is significant for its design and connection to James Bell, the founder of the City of Bell. It serves as a reminder of the early days of California and the development of the surrounding community. Over the years, the house has witnessed numerous changes and events, making it a vital part of local history. Today, it is a historical landmark, symbolizing the rich tapestry of the area’s past.
